Balham Station is well-equipped to accommodate the needs of all travelers, ensuring convenience and accessibility. The ticket office operates from 06:10 to 21:30 on weekdays and Saturdays, while on Sundays, it's open from 07:10 to 20:45. For those who prefer using technology over traditional ticket offices, ticket machines are available, all designed to cater to accessibility needs, including discounts with a Disabled Persons Railcard.
For passengers needing assistance, staff are at hand from early morning until late. Help points and customer information screens provide real-time travel updates. Step-free access is available to some platforms, and while there are no accessible toilets, general facilities are located on Platforms 1 and 2. For cyclists, Balham provides 14 bicycle storage spaces equipped with CCTV for added security.

Rainham (Essex) station prioritizes passenger comfort with a number of useful facilities. Ticketing is seamless with electronic ticket machines and the added convenience of collecting pre-purchased tickets. The ticket office operates on weekdays from 06:15 to 09:50—ideal for early morning travelers. Accessibility is a notable feature; the station proudly offers step-free access across its premises. There are five accessible parking spaces to ensure easy access for those with mobility challenges. Induction loops and accessible toilets located on Platform 2 cater to the needs of all travelers.
Though lacking a waiting room or onsite shops, Platform 2 features refreshment facilities for that caffeine kick pre-journey, and free public Wi-Fi keeps you connected on the go. While there's no ATM machine, secure bicycle storage with CCTV protection is available for cyclists. Safety is prioritized with CCTV monitoring throughout the site.
